Leaky Roof Replacement Questions
What causes a roof to leak? Leaks can result from damaged shingles, flashing issues, or aging roofing materials that allow water to penetrate the roof structure.
When should roof replacement be considered for leaks? Replacement is recommended if the roof has extensive damage, multiple leaks, or if repairs are no longer effective in preventing water intrusion.
What types of roofs are suitable for replacement due to leaks? Most residential roofing materials, including asphalt shingles, metal, and tile, can be replaced if they are compromised or beyond repair.
How can property owners prevent future roof leaks? Regular inspections, prompt repairs of minor issues, and maintaining proper roof drainage help reduce the risk of leaks over time.
